Reviews Summary

This restaurant is lauded for its hearty, delicious Polish-German cuisine, generous portions, and friendly service, creating a cozy, medieval atmosphere that appeals to locals and visitors alike. While many praise the schnitzel and pierogi, a few reviews mention that some dishes can be overly salty or a bit tough. The beer garden is a highlight in warmer months, offering scenic river views, though smoking is permitted outdoors.

Nuremberg Pub Guide

Another favourite of locals and tourists alike, Kopernikus is best enjoyed in the summer with its quiet roof-top garden overlooking the city’s walls. The place has a very cosy and medieval look, which for me is a definite win. For the winter, I would recommend this place for a formal or fancy drinks/dinner session.
